summaryrefslogtreecommitdiffstats
path: root/src/aig
diff options
context:
space:
mode:
authorAlan Mishchenko <alanmi@berkeley.edu>2015-01-17 20:48:42 -0800
committerAlan Mishchenko <alanmi@berkeley.edu>2015-01-17 20:48:42 -0800
commitd688af2601d5a7d4cb23ced5e25eeec0f046f40e (patch)
treed4a205fa0e2030c16e55d95d12ac173b348f1d95 /src/aig
parent17610c039f79e30679b7950e7d91de166b34d2fa (diff)
downloadabc-d688af2601d5a7d4cb23ced5e25eeec0f046f40e.tar.gz
abc-d688af2601d5a7d4cb23ced5e25eeec0f046f40e.tar.bz2
abc-d688af2601d5a7d4cb23ced5e25eeec0f046f40e.zip
Several small bug fixes.
Diffstat (limited to 'src/aig')
-rw-r--r--src/aig/gia/giaFx.c1
-rw-r--r--src/aig/gia/giaJf.c1
2 files changed, 2 insertions, 0 deletions
diff --git a/src/aig/gia/giaFx.c b/src/aig/gia/giaFx.c
index 9985e51d..73a8cf5c 100644
--- a/src/aig/gia/giaFx.c
+++ b/src/aig/gia/giaFx.c
@@ -328,6 +328,7 @@ Gia_Man_t * Gia_ManFxInsert( Gia_Man_t * p, Vec_Wec_t * vCubes, Vec_Str_t * vCom
pNew = Gia_ManStart( Gia_ManObjNum(p) );
pNew->pName = Abc_UtilStrsav( p->pName );
pNew->pSpec = Abc_UtilStrsav( p->pSpec );
+ pNew->vLevels = Vec_IntStart( 6*Gia_ManObjNum(p)/5 + 100 );
Gia_ManHashStart( pNew );
// create primary inputs
vMap = Vec_IntStartFull( Vec_IntSize(vOrder) );
diff --git a/src/aig/gia/giaJf.c b/src/aig/gia/giaJf.c
index da767c52..93dac301 100644
--- a/src/aig/gia/giaJf.c
+++ b/src/aig/gia/giaJf.c
@@ -1589,6 +1589,7 @@ Gia_Man_t * Jf_ManDeriveGia( Jf_Man_t * p )
pNew = Gia_ManStart( Gia_ManObjNum(p->pGia) );
pNew->pName = Abc_UtilStrsav( p->pGia->pName );
pNew->pSpec = Abc_UtilStrsav( p->pGia->pSpec );
+ pNew->vLevels = Vec_IntStart( 6*Gia_ManObjNum(p->pGia)/5 + 100 );
// map primary inputs
Vec_IntWriteEntry( vCopies, 0, 0 );
Gia_ManForEachCi( p->pGia, pObj, i )